在Android设备上,ADBAndroid Debug Bridge是一个强大的工具,能够帮助开发者和高级用户与设备进行交互。通过ADB命令,可以获取设备的详细信息,包括应用的安装包、系统日志以及更新日志等。对于需要了解某个应用最新版本变化的用户来说,掌握如何通过ADB查看应用更新日志是一项非常实用的技能。
1. ADB的基本原理与操作
ADB是Android开发工具包SDK的一部分,它提供了一种与设备通信的方式,允许用户执行各种命令。要使用ADB查看应用更新日志,首先需要确保设备已启用开发者选项,并且USB调试模式已经打开。连接设备后,通过命令行输入adb devices可以确认设备是否被正确识别。接下来,使用adb shell命令进入设备的shell环境,为后续操作做好准备。
2. 查找应用的包名
在执行任何与应用相关的ADB命令之前,必须知道目标应用的包名。包名通常由小写字母和数字组成,例如com.example.app。可以通过以下命令查找已安装应用的包名:adb shell pm list packages -f。该命令会列出所有已安装应用及其对应的APK文件路径。找到目标应用后,记录其包名,以便后续使用。
3. 使用ADB查看应用更新日志
一旦获取了应用的包名,就可以使用adb logcat命令来查看应用的日志信息。不过,直接使用logcat可能无法准确获取到应用的更新日志。更有效的方法是使用adb shell dumpsys package命令,该命令可以显示应用的详细信息,包括版本号、安装时间和更新历史。通过分析这些信息,可以推断出应用的更新内容。
4. 解析应用的更新信息
虽然ADB本身不提供直接的更新日志查看功能,但结合其他方法可以实现这一目标。例如,可以使用adb pull命令从设备中提取应用的APK文件,然后使用反编译工具如apktool查看其中的资源文件。有些应用会在其资源文件中包含更新说明,这可以帮助用户了解新版本的功能改进和修复的问题。此外,还可以访问应用的官方网站或应用商店页面,获取官方发布的更新日志。
5. 应用场景与适用人群
通过ADB查看应用更新日志适用于多种场景,尤其是对于开发者和高级用户而言。开发者可以利用此方法快速定位应用的更新内容,以便进行测试和调试。同时,对于普通用户来说,如果遇到应用更新后出现异常情况,也可以通过这种方式了解更新的具体内容,从而判断问题的根源。此外,在进行应用性能优化或安全审计时,了解更新日志也是不可或缺的一环。
6. 服务特色与技术支持
一万网络提供全面的技术支持和服务,帮助用户高效使用ADB工具进行应用管理。我们的专业团队具备丰富的经验,能够为用户提供详细的指导和解决方案。无论是初学者还是有经验的开发者,都可以通过我们的服务获得所需的支持。此外,我们还提供定制化的培训课程,帮助用户深入了解ADB的使用技巧,提升工作效率。
7. 产品优势与功能特点
一万网络的产品和服务具有多项优势,能够满足不同用户的需求。首先,我们的工具支持多种操作系统,包括Windows、macOS和Linux,确保用户可以在不同平台上灵活使用。其次,我们提供的解决方案经过严格测试,保证稳定性和可靠性。此外,我们的平台界面友好,操作简便,即使是新手也能快速上手。最后,我们注重用户体验,不断优化产品功能,以提升用户的满意度。
8. 总结与建议
通过ADB查看应用更新日志是一项实用的技能,能够帮助用户更好地了解应用的变化和功能改进。掌握这一技能不仅有助于提高工作效率,还能增强对应用的理解。一万网络致力于为用户提供高质量的技术支持和服务,帮助用户充分利用ADB工具。如果您希望了解更多关于ADB的使用方法,或者需要相关技术支持,请随时联系我们,我们将竭诚为您服务。
如需进一步了解如何通过ADB管理应用,或获取更多技术文档,请访问一万网络官网,获取最新资讯和技术支持。